Transaction 50d626eac53008562735fbcf9df6c04aff93c85fbe693a907450ba4dc7f204ee

1 Input
2 Outputs
  • 50d626eac53008562735fbcf9df6c04aff93c85fbe693a907450ba4dc7f204ee:0
  • value  157605
    address  193F2QB2U5p8YRGhzfHavtFgg8GdRERhiz
  • 50d626eac53008562735fbcf9df6c04aff93c85fbe693a907450ba4dc7f204ee:1
  • value  5084942
    address  16xZ5qMgK7AMLpeLh3f7yd3RxUSj5SnKKm